Output ec121d76c303feab44e281a1dc44f8b0b781becf1a934301b2c97432789c74e9:1

value
13411
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 34fc5cf1d700cc18aa3b43e4151ca9f384dc16739204123d1b06c6dbaec0a5de
address
bc1pxn79euwhqrxp323mg0jp289f7wzdc9nnjgzpy0gmqmrdhtkq5h0qsv8kw8
transaction
ec121d76c303feab44e281a1dc44f8b0b781becf1a934301b2c97432789c74e9
confirmations
90845
spent
true